Brief summary

Anesthesia is increasingly safe. Major complications of airway management are no more common but still the most life-threatening condition amongst anesthesia practice and even medicine. Thyromental height test (TMHT) is an objective measure of the height between the anterior borders of the mentum and thyroid cartilage, measured while the patient is lying supine with the mouth closed. This study was designed to assess the validity of the TMHT as a single objective predictor for difficult laryngoscopy and to be compared to other objective measures.

Inclusion criteria

* ASA physical status I & II * Scheduled for elective surgical procedures under general anesthesia using endotracheal with conventional laryngoscopy

Exclusion criteria

* Patients with a body mass index \>35 kg/m2. * Patients with neuromuscular disorders, craniofacial abnormalities, and abnormal dentition. * Patients with airway diseases e.g cancer larynx or tongue, uncooperative patients, those who will need awake intubation and patients who will undergo emergency operations.
